Summary:The canine dirophilariosis or "heartworm", it is a zoonotic disease transmitted by vectors of the genus Culex, Aedes and Anophelex, which host the larval phase of the parasite nematode Dirofilaria immitis, it applies to mammals, including dogs and humans, it generates pathologies as the dirophilariosis cardiopulmonary, the dirophilariosis subcutaneous and ocular in dogs, unleashing many signs and symptoms that could end the patient's life. Thus, this project was oriented to search for adult canines that presented the parasite and that through the kit of quick test Ag heartworm canine 2.0 confirmed by the Terranova veterinary addressed in Popayán city, with the purpose of contribute knowledge to the veterinary doctors and the students about the relevance of this test in the clinic as differential diagnostic.
